Output e58427681d651d21792c6ca72c1f4f865f0a314823e303a7c7bdf32f03aa9ee2:0

value
8133860
script pubkey
OP_0 OP_PUSHBYTES_20 f3bc7b41dcd01ee453ea5707313033c1efd5a05a
address
ltc1q7w78kswu6q0wg5l22urnzvpnc8hatgz6ns4qna
transaction
e58427681d651d21792c6ca72c1f4f865f0a314823e303a7c7bdf32f03aa9ee2
spent
true